Hinton Community School District

The Hinton Community School District is a rural public school district headquartered in Hinton, Iowa. The district is completely within southern Plymouth County, and serves the town of Hinton and the surrounding rural areas. The school mascot is the Blackhawks, and their colors are black and gold. Ken Slater has been the superintendent since 2020.
